Atari 2600: Stereo outs not possible!
« on: August 23, 2007, 10:32:42 PM »

Hi, I got Synthcart for the Atari and today attempted to do the stereo audio out mod.
Well, guess what, a PAL Atari has a different TIA ("Stella") chip. The 2 channels of audio come out of pin 13, mixed together. Pin 12 is called PAL-S.

On an NTSC Atari pins 12 and 13 carry a channel of audio each. (And so it can be modified with 2 outputs)

Was pretty bummed out, thought I'd save you the frustration of finding out the hard way like I did.
Now you know!
